Bhopal, Feb 3 (IANS) A major relief measure was approved for tribal families affected by the Sardar Sarovar Project. The government will provide free registration of residential land titles to more than 25,000 such displaced families, easing their path to secure land ownership and stability, Chetan Kashyap, MSME minister said here on Tuesday after a cabinet meeting. Bhopal, Jan 6 (IANS) The Madhya Pradesh Cabinet, in its meeting on Tuesday, approved a series of ambitious infrastructure, road connectivity, and irrigation projects totalling worth thousands of crores, with a strong focus on rural and tribal development. In a major boost to rural connectivity, the state Cabinet sanctioned projects involving construction of nearly 20,000 km of new roads and 1,200 new bridges at an estimated cost of Rs 17,196 crore. Ranchi, Dec 23 (IANS) The path for restoring traditional self-governance in Jharkhand’s scheduled areas has been cleared.
